Abstract
The pressure source is a tandem master cylinder (10). One brake circuit (14) connects the first chamber to a set of brake cylinders (16) on the front wheels (18). The second circuit (20) joins the second chamber to the cylinders (22) of the rear wheels (24). A pressure regulator (26) is in the second circuit and is proportional to vehicle load. An electrically operated valve (28) in the second circuit is in parallel with the regulating valve and is operated by the brake light switch. Front brake circuit failure automatically gives full pressure application to the rear brakes.
